Navigating Family & Relationships
The Indian joint family is evolving, but its core remains: interdependence over independence.
- Parents + adult children: Common. “Moving out” at 25 is unusual, unless for work.
- Matchmaking: Apps like Shaadi.com coexist with love marriages. Families still “see” horoscopes, then ask “What does he do?”
- The middle-class dream: Own home → children’s education → a small car → a plot of land in the hometown
Lifestyle reality check: “Personal space” in an Indian home means the 10 minutes you claim in the bathroom. Everything else is shared — food, Wi-Fi, and opinions.
Food as Identity, Not Just Fuel
Indian cuisine isn’t a genre — it’s a geography lesson on a thali.
- North: Buttery dal makhani, smoky tandoori, breads that double as utensils
- South: Fermented idlis, tangy sambar, coconut in three forms (chutney, milk, oil)
- East: Mustard-oil fish curries, pakhala (fermented rice water — an acquired taste)
- West: Dhokla (steamed lentil cake), thepla (travel-friendly spiced flatbread), and Goa’s pork vindaloo
Modern twist: Millennials now do “ghar ka khana” (home food) delivery from tiffin services. Gen Z swears by chai breaks at hip cafes named “Chai Garam.” And everyone — everyone — has an opinion on whether sambar should have tomatoes.
5. The Digital Dharma
India has the second-largest internet user base in the world. How does that mix with culture?
- UPI (Unified Payments Interface): Even the roadside chaiwala (tea seller) accepts a digital QR code. It has killed the excuse of "no change."
- Content Consumption: While Hollywood exists, the real glue is regional cinema (Bollywood, Tollywood, Kollywood) and YouTube creators speaking in Hindi, Tamil, Telugu, or Marathi.
- Matrimony: Arranged marriage is not dead; it has just been digitized. Apps like Shaadi.com and Jeevansathi allow families to "swipe" for compatibility based on horoscope and caste, blending ancient criteria with modern UI.
3. The Joint Family 2.0
The biggest shift in Indian lifestyle is the family structure.
- Then: Three generations lived under one roof. Grandparents raised the kids; uncles and aunts were just down the hall.
- Now: Nuclear families are the norm in cities. However, the "Satellite Family" has emerged—families who live apart but connect via WhatsApp groups multiple times a day.
- Caregiving: Adult children are still culturally (and legally) responsible for aging parents. It is not a burden; it is a default expectation of a good life.
1. The Rhythms of Ritual (Dinacharya)
Lifestyle in India is still heavily dictated by the sun and the stars. Many Indians follow a loose version of Dinacharya (daily routines).
- Morning: It starts with a filtered coffee or chai, often followed by prayers (puja) at a small home altar.
- The Clock: Time is often perceived as "flexible." While urban centers demand punctuality, the cultural concept of "Indian Stretchable Time" (IST) still governs social gatherings.
- Festivals: Unlike the West where holidays are scattered, India lives in a perpetual state of festive preparation. From Diwali (the festival of lights) to Holi (colors) and Pongal (harvest), the calendar dictates the rhythm of work and rest.
The Wellness Turn: Ancient Wisdom, Modern Life
India’s lifestyle exports — yoga, Ayurveda, meditation — are now global. But at home, they’re not “wellness trends.” They’re grandmother’s morning routine:
- Oil pulling (swishing coconut oil) before brushing
- Drinking from copper vessels (“to balance the doshas”)
- Eating on the floor cross-legged (better digestion, says science)
- Seasonal fasting (Ekadashi, Karwa Chauth, Navratri) — not for weight, but for mental reset
“We didn’t invent wellness. We just forgot to stop doing it.”
Dressing the Indian Way: Comfort Meets Symbolism
What Indians wear tells you their region, religion, marital status, and sometimes their mood.
- Saree: 9 yards of cloth that can be draped in 108 ways — engineering disguised as elegance
- Kurta-pajama: Weekend wear for men, upgraded with a waistcoat for weddings
- Lungi/mundu: The ultimate WFH outfit (southern India’s secret to beating humidity)
- Lehenga: Gravity-defying festive wear that makes you walk like royalty
Pro lifestyle tip: In summer, white cotton is survival gear. In winter (Delhi, I’m looking at you), layers + a pashmina shawl = luxury.
